Avoiding Common Pitfalls When Using AI to Name Your Startup

Understanding the Role of AI in Startup Naming

In the rapidly evolving landscape of entrepreneurship, startups are increasingly turning to artificial intelligence (AI) for a myriad of functions, including the critical task of naming their businesses. AI naming tools can streamline the process, offering creative suggestions and insights that might not be immediately apparent to human founders. However, reliance on these tools can lead to common pitfalls if not approached thoughtfully.

Common Pitfalls to Avoid

1. Over-Reliance on AI Suggestions

While AI can generate a plethora of name options, it is essential not to rely solely on these suggestions. AI algorithms analyze existing data and trends, which means they may produce names that are similar to those already in use or fail to capture the unique essence of your brand. It is crucial to use AI as a starting point rather than a definitive solution.

2. Neglecting Brand Identity

One of the most significant mistakes entrepreneurs make is neglecting their brand identity when using AI naming tools. A name should reflect the core values, mission, and vision of the startup. AI tools like Namelix and BrandBucket can generate creative names, but it is vital to evaluate how these names align with your brand’s identity.

3. Ignoring Domain Availability

In today’s digital world, having an online presence is paramount. Many entrepreneurs overlook the importance of domain name availability when selecting a business name. Tools like Namecheap and GoDaddy can help check domain availability. Ensure that the name generated by AI is not only appealing but also has an available domain that matches or closely resembles it.

4. Failing to Test for Audience Resonance

Another common oversight is not testing the name with potential customers. AI tools can suggest names based on data, but they cannot gauge emotional resonance or cultural significance. Conducting surveys or focus groups can provide valuable feedback on how your target audience perceives the name. Tools like SurveyMonkey can facilitate this process effectively.

Implementing AI Naming Tools Effectively

Choosing the Right Tools

To maximize the benefits of AI in naming your startup, it is crucial to select the right tools. Here are some of the most effective AI-driven products available:

  • Namelix: This tool generates short, brandable names based on keywords you provide. It uses machine learning to create unique suggestions that can inspire your final choice.
  • Business Name Generator: This tool offers a straightforward interface to generate names based on keywords and industry. It also checks domain availability, making it easier to secure your online presence.
  • BrandBucket: A marketplace for brandable business names, BrandBucket offers AI-generated suggestions along with premium names that come with a domain.

Combining AI with Human Insight

The most effective strategy for naming your startup involves a combination of AI-generated suggestions and human insight. Start by using AI tools to generate a list of potential names, then refine the list by considering your brand identity, conducting audience testing, and ensuring domain availability. This collaborative approach will not only yield a creative name but also one that resonates with your target market.
